@allejo allejo commented Feb 24, 2025

Since I've only committed the Python script portion of this PR, I'll mark this as a draft for now. As I was planning this out and writing it, I ran into some things I wanted to get more opinions on.

Should we download assets?

Downloading assets will fail if said files are not public. Some ideas on how to handle this situation:

  1. Auto-respond to the issue and request that the file be made public
  2. Use a service account to download files

Security Concerns

Automatically downloading files from the internet is a very secure thing to do. How should we handle the situation?

  1. Only download assets from a list of trusted GitHub usernames?
  2. Don't make this into an action and leave it as a manual script to run

thekaveman commented Feb 24, 2025

@allejo hmm good point, we probably don't want to be downloading files from anywhere 😬

I don't think this new process is meant to fully replace the current workflow, just shortcut it a bunch and provide some early feedback for requestors (e.g. the preview link).

Given that, maybe we just use the asset link as provided in the issue, as a first pass. An engineer still needs to review (and possibly update) the PR anyway. We can try this out a few times and see how we like it or what changes to make. Can always come back to update this process further.
